Everton still want to sign Aleksandr Golovin but price tag is a concern

Everton are still keen on signing Aleksandr Golovin from AS Monaco, but his £40million price tag could make any move difficult.

The Liverpool Echo report that Rafael Benitez is a big fan of the 25-year-old Russian international, but any move in January could be impossible.

The Spaniard is said to want a new central midfielder in the January transfer window, and Championat linked him with a move for Golovin, but that looks unlikely as things stand.

A lot of money for a good player.

The Russian international could be exactly what Benitez is looking for. He is still relatively young but has huge amounts of international experience.

He has made 85 appearances in Ligue 1 and scored 13 goals and provided 17 assists, which is a good record for a natural central midfielder.

This season, he has scored three goals and provided three assists in all competitions, which would put him above Abdoulaye Doucoure for goals but below him for assists.

He has also been described as “sensational” by the Ligue 1 website in the past, so he is a player who has done enough to impress many people.

However, given the Toffees’ financial situation, £40million could be almost impossible, and they might have to park this move until next summer.

Golovin could attract interest from elsewhere in January, but the Toffees will just have to hope that Monaco fend off other interest so they can look at him again in the summer as a winter move seems very unlikely.
